2004 Alexander Valley Red Blend

Rodney Strong Symmetry is a stunning red blend that captures the essence of the Alexander Valley. This wine exhibits a deep, vibrant red color that hints at its complexity and age. On the palate, it reveals a full-bodied composition, delivering a mouthwatering experience with its bright acidity. The fruit intensity is prominent, showcasing rich flavors of dark berries and cherries, enveloped by subtle notes of cocoa and spice that add depth. Tannins are firm yet well-integrated, providing a structured finish that balances the wine beautifully. As an exquisite representation of its vintage, this 2004 blend is a wonderful choice for those seeking a refined and elegant wine experience, perfectly suited for special occasions or savored alongside hearty dishes.

Region:


Sonoma County
Sonoma County

Many of California's world-class wines come from Sonoma County, separated from Napa by the Mayacamas Mountains. Three times the size of Napa, Sonoma is an incredibly diverse region. Cool coastal zones, fog-cloaked hillsides, sheltered valleys and craggy exposed peaks give Sonoma a vast array of terroirs and microclimates. Its many sub-regions produce a broad range of styles: from the bold Cabernets of Alexander Valley to the fragrant Pinots of Sonoma Coast and the sublime Chardonnays of Chalk Hill.
